What does Shine Fashions do?

06-Jun-2025

Shine Fashions (India) Ltd is a Micro Cap company in the Garments & Apparels industry, incorporated in 2019, with recent net sales of 8 Cr and a market cap of Rs 114 Cr. The company reported a net profit of 0 Cr for the quarter ending September 2022.

Overview:<BR>Shine Fashions (India) Ltd operates in the Garments & Apparels industry and is categorized as a Micro Cap company.<BR><BR>History:<BR>The company was incorporated in 2019 and took over the business of the sole proprietorship firm 'AM FABRICS' on September 30, 2019. How has been the historical performance of Shine Fashions?

15-Nov-2025

Shine Fashions has shown significant growth from Mar'21 to Mar'25, with net sales increasing from 6.88 Cr to 81.58 Cr and profit after tax rising from 0.23 Cr to 6.99 Cr, alongside substantial improvements in operating profit and total assets. Overall, the company has demonstrated strong sales, profitability, and asset growth over the past five years.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Shine Fashions shows significant growth over the years, particularly in net sales and profitability.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Shine Fashions has experienced remarkable growth in net sales, increasing from 6.88 Cr in Mar'21 to 81.58 Cr in Mar'25. This upward trend is reflected in total operating income, which rose from 6.88 Cr in Mar'21 to 81.58 Cr in Mar'25. The company's total expenditure also increased, from 6.64 Cr in Mar'21 to 72.25 Cr in Mar'25, but the operating profit (PBDIT) improved significantly, reaching 9.40 Cr in Mar'25 compared to just 0.29 Cr in Mar'21. Profit before tax followed a similar trajectory, climbing from 0.26 Cr in Mar'21 to 9.34 Cr in Mar'25, leading to a profit after tax of 6.99 Cr in Mar'25, up from 0.23 Cr in Mar'21. The company's total assets grew from 6.12 Cr in Mar'21 to 58.59 Cr in Mar'25, while total liabilities also increased from 6.12 Cr to 5.90 Cr in the same period. Cash flow from operating activities showed improvement, with a net cash inflow of 12.00 Cr in Mar'25, compared to 0.00 Cr in previous years. Overall, Shine Fashions has demonstrated strong growth in sales, profitability, and asset accumulation over the past five years.

About Shine Fashions (India)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Shine Fashions (India) Ltd
Micro Cap
Garments & Apparels
Shine Fashions (India) Limited was incorporated and registered with the Registrar of Companies, Central Registration Centre pursuant to a Certificate of Incorporation dated September 11, 2019. Subsequently, Company took over the entire business of sole proprietorship firm 'AM FABRICS' of the Promoter- Mr. Anil Mehta vide Business Transfer Agreement on September 30, 2019.
